Bloomsday in Barkerville
Barkerville Historic Town & Park 14301 Hwy 26 E., Barkerville, BC, CanadaEvery June for many years, the Prince George Celtic Club has traveled to Barkerville to celebrate Bloomsday, a commemoration and celebration of the life of Irish writer James Joyce. Club members share readings from Irish literature, songs and tunes from Ireland, and even a wee dance or two. All are welcome to join the celebrations!

151st Dominion Day in Barkerville
Barkerville Historic Town & Park 14301 Hwy 26 E., Barkerville, BC, CanadaCanada’s very first Dominion Day celebration was held in Barkerville as a fervent display of support for Canadian confederation three years before British Columbia joined in 1871.
